8. Persistent Storage
The configuration of persistent storage is a vital ingredient intertwined with the method of organising Redis on Amazon Linux 2023. Whereas Redis is essentially an in-memory knowledge retailer, its utility in lots of purposes hinges on its capability to persist knowledge to disk. With out applicable persistent storage configuration, any knowledge saved inside Redis is misplaced upon server shutdown or surprising failure. This ephemeral nature renders Redis unsuitable to be used circumstances requiring knowledge sturdiness, equivalent to caching vital software state or appearing as a major database. The mechanism by which Redis achieves knowledge persistence has a direct bearing on knowledge safety, efficiency, and general system reliability, turning into an important consideration within the set up course of.
Redis offers varied persistence choices, notably snapshotting (RDB) and Append-Solely File (AOF). Snapshotting entails periodically writing the whole dataset to disk. This methodology offers a compact illustration of the info however may end up in knowledge loss if a failure happens between snapshots. AOF, conversely, logs each write operation. This strategy provides better sturdiness, albeit at the price of elevated disk I/O and potential efficiency overhead. The configuration selections inside `redis.conf` straight dictate which persistence methodology is employed and its frequency. For instance, a mission-critical software may necessitate enabling AOF with frequent fsync operations, guaranteeing minimal knowledge loss. Conversely, a caching layer for non-critical knowledge may go for snapshotting at longer intervals to attenuate disk I/O. The combination of those parameters is a vital step of Redis deployment in Amazon Linux 2023.

Query 2: What steps are essential to configure Redis for distant entry on Amazon Linux 2023?
To allow distant entry, the `bind` directive within the `redis.conf` file should be modified to incorporate the server’s public IP tackle or set to `0.0.0.0` (with excessive warning as a result of safety implications). The firewall should even be configured to permit incoming connections on port 6379, and a robust password needs to be set utilizing the `requirepass` directive.
Query 3: How is Redis configured to start out mechanically on system boot in Amazon Linux 2023?
Amazon Linux 2023 makes use of `systemd` for service administration. Upon set up, Redis sometimes creates a `systemd` service file. Make sure the service is enabled utilizing `sudo systemctl allow redis` to start out Redis mechanically upon system boot.
Query 4: What are the most effective practices for securing a Redis set up on Amazon Linux 2023?
Safety greatest practices embrace setting a robust password utilizing the `requirepass` directive, binding Redis to particular community interfaces, disabling pointless instructions, enabling TLS encryption, and often updating Redis to the newest model to patch safety vulnerabilities. Moreover, limiting community entry by way of safety teams is inspired.
Query 5: How can one monitor Redis efficiency on Amazon Linux 2023?
Redis offers the `redis-cli` software with the `INFO` command to retrieve varied efficiency metrics. Moreover, instruments equivalent to `redis-stat` or integration with monitoring platforms like Prometheus may be utilized for extra complete monitoring. Analyzing the Redis log information can also be useful for figuring out potential efficiency bottlenecks.
Query 6: What strategies exist for backing up and restoring Redis knowledge on Amazon Linux 2023?
Redis helps snapshotting (RDB) and Append-Solely File (AOF) persistence. RDB snapshots may be created utilizing the `SAVE` or `BGSAVE` instructions, whereas AOF logs each write operation. Backups needs to be carried out often and saved in a safe location. To revive, merely copy the RDB or AOF file to the Redis knowledge listing and restart the server.

Tip 2: Safe the Redis Occasion with a Sturdy Password
The default Redis configuration lacks password safety, making it susceptible to unauthorized entry. Edit the `redis.conf` file and set the `requirepass` directive to a robust, distinctive password. Restart the Redis service for the adjustments to take impact, making certain solely licensed shoppers can join.
Tip 3: Configure Acceptable Reminiscence Limits
Unbounded reminiscence utilization can result in efficiency degradation and instability. Set the `maxmemory` directive within the `redis.conf` file to restrict the quantity of reminiscence Redis can use. Implement an eviction coverage (e.g., `lru-volatile`, `allkeys-lru`) to handle reminiscence utilization when the restrict is reached, stopping out-of-memory errors.
